Daniel Waters had fun nailing the lingering hostile fantasies of High Schoolers. There is a spark of brilliance to it. Christian Slater's character begins as a composite over-the-top iconoclast who has become the embodiment of the teenage rebel. Winona Rider is quite charming in her role as the trapped socialite. And the film builds a lot of capital by cross-polinating 1950s aesthetics with 1980s vernacular. To many, this meant the film was "brilliant", Tim Burton included as he chose Waters to write Batman Returns.
But as the first hour lapses into the second, the satire deepens and loses its initial shock factor. Lame plotting and the deflation of the character's promise drags sinks the entire affair. Slater turns out to be a boring nihilist and Winona winds up a mish-mash of righteousness and mushy sentiment. The ending (and entire subplot) with the fat girl is plainly offensive, and ends Heathers on a god-awful insincere note. But Heathers gets high marks for its brilliant satirical touch and pre-Smells Like Teen Spirit visuals.
Waters tried to works his same magic with Batman Returns, to devastingly awful effect. His inablitiy to faithfully pay homage to a genre while at the same time employing his grating comedic tendencies made for one thoroughly unpleasant Hollywood blockbuster that few watched twice.

The 80s totally rocked, with laid back teenagers who were a little wild, a little care free. Who doesn't love that? Especially when it's in a movie like "Heathers". This black comedy is totally wild, in a very great way. It's unlike any other movie I've seen, everything about it is very special. The language, the situations, the attitudes and actions of the cool but bizarre characters.
Veronica (Ryder) is a really great girl, but she is "best friends" with the Heathers. The 3 most popular girls in school, all named Heather. Veronica hates her friends, they are complete snobs. She even wishes Heather #1 would DIE.
Veronica meets the wild and crazy JD, and she falls for him. With two extraordinary characters like these, there's bound to be trouble.
One accidental (well, sort of accidental) death leads to a series of other deaths, all poking fun at the serious issue, teen suicide. Fall in love with the crazy Veronica and JD as Veronica tries to stop their crazy ways.
Laugh your butt off at the lines used in this cutting edge film. Believe me, you have NEVER heard or seen anything like it. You may even pick up a couple of crazy lines you hear in this movie, I know I sure do. Have fun watching these crazy and bizarre scenes that will make you laugh and say "Wow" at the same time.
"Heathers" is a movie that is ahead of it's time, teenagers can relate to the characters, it pokes fun at serious issues.. but it is 100% hilarious. Loosen up and watch "Heathers".
